#5493f3 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#5493f3 is composed of 32.9% red, 57.6% green and 95.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 65.4% cyan, 39.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 4.7% black. It has a hue angle of 216.2 degrees, a saturation of 86.9% and a lightness of 64.1%. #5493f3 color hex could be obtained by blending #a8ffff with #0027e7. Closest websafe color is: #6699ff.

Shades and Tints of #5493f3

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#01050c is the darkest color, while #f9fbff is the lightest one.

Tones of #5493f3

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a1a3a6 is the less saturated color, while #4d92fa is the most saturated one.
